Mature aloe plants flower yearly, producing a central stalk with tubular flowers. Generally, aloe vera plants bloom during late winter to early spring, with the flowering period extending into late spring. If you get the conditions right, you can expect an aloe vera plant to bloom once a year. In truth, aloe vera plants do not all produce flowers, and those that do only do so once a year. Aloe vera plants generally bloom once a year, typically staying in bloom for a two to three week period. Aloe vera flowers bloom on plants older than four years, hanging in clusters of orange, red, yellow, or pink tubular blooms. In tropical climates, aloes can bloom several times per.
